Becoming a registered person has not been an easy or inexpensive process. In 2018, FINRA’s creation of the Securities Industry Essentials (SIE) exam was a significant step in simplifying the process for an individual to demonstrate basic industry knowledge. The SIE is open anyone over age 18 and, most importantly, association with a member firm is not required. Passing the SIE, however, does not qualify an individual for registration with a FINRA member firm or to engage in the securities business.
